Hi,
If you can get a hold of Inspired House magazine ,now out of print but back issues still available via Taunton press, that might give you some ideas. Tuanton press has a few other series, including Fine Homebuilding which might be of interest. Every year they do a kitchen and bath special issues and they tend to focus on normal houses-- ie not mcmansions. Also look at the books that are called Not So Big House--once again good decorating ideas. |
